Output d3c0a38561dabd4f595fe32339e6d33bea993ccb98972f668537dba6e3a61913:1

value
19225782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4b62d618913532e2c58f85a52cf47255e4a9db OP_EQUAL
address
A8KrYgg6fQkPj8YFcWUW9v66zQP7eurJw6
transaction
d3c0a38561dabd4f595fe32339e6d33bea993ccb98972f668537dba6e3a61913